Vehicle Manager information

How does a vehicle manager typically collaborate with other departments to ensure fleet efficiency?

A Vehicle Manager works closely with departments such as operations, maintenance, and logistics to coordinate vehicle usage, schedule timely servicing, and minimize downtime. Regular communication with drivers and maintenance teams is essential to address issues quickly and keep the fleet running smoothly. Additionally, Vehicle Managers often analyze data from various departments to optimize routes and improve cost-effectiveness. Collaboration is key to balancing operational needs with budget constraints while maintaining high safety and reliability standards.

What is the difference between Vehicle Manager vs Fleet Coordinator?

AspectVehicle ManagerFleet Coordinator
CertificationsOften requires fleet management or logistics certificationsMay require similar certifications but less specialized
Work EnvironmentOversees vehicle operations, maintenance, and procurement in organizationsCoordinates vehicle scheduling, dispatch, and logistics tasks
Industry UsageCommon in transportation, logistics, and corporate fleetsUsed in transportation, delivery services, and logistics companies

The Vehicle Manager and Fleet Coordinator roles share overlapping responsibilities in managing vehicle operations. However, Vehicle Managers typically focus on overall fleet maintenance, procurement, and compliance, while Fleet Coordinators handle scheduling, dispatch, and daily logistics. Both roles are essential in transportation industries but differ in scope and focus.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a vehicle man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Vehicle Manager, you need strong organizational skills, knowledge of fleet management practices, and typically a background in logistics or automotive management. Familiarity with fleet management software, maintenance tracking systems, and often a commercial driver's license (CDL) or relevant certifications is important.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and leadership abilities help in coordinating teams and ensuring efficient fleet operations. These skills are crucial to maximize vehicle utilization, reduce costs, and maintain safety and compliance standards.

What does a vehicle manager do?

A Vehicle Manager is responsible for overseeing the acquisition, maintenance, and overall management of a company's vehicle fleet. Their duties include scheduling regular maintenance, ensuring compliance with regulations, managing vehicle budgets, and optimizing fleet usage to reduce costs. They also handle vehicle records, coordinate with vendors, and ensure that all vehicles are safe and operational for business needs.
